ARENA is a new international organization of scholars engaged in exchange and collaboration across national and academic boundaries that grew out of a series of international conferences on nationalism in the Americas and the Atlantic world.
ARENA’s focus is nationalism, one of the central issues of our times. Though nationalism has been at the center of academic discussion, the Americas remain generally neglected. ARENA aims to broaden the current scope of the conversation on nationalism and review prevailing theories in light of the experience of the Americas.
ARENA is based at the Richard Walker Institute of International and Area Studies at the University of South Carolina but its activities encompass an international community of scholars that transcends academic and national boundaries.
ARENA sponsors international conferences on topics of broad interest to a great variety of scholars and it takes part in the conferences of other organizations.
ARENA sponsors H-Nationalism, part of H-Net sponsored by the Humanities and Social Sciences Online internet discussion groups, with over 900 subscribers from all parts of the world.
ARENA will sponsor an exciting new book series: New Directions in Nationalism Studies, featuring innovative approaches to the study of nations, nationalism, and national identity.
